9 Performance Testing Types: Key Benefits & Examples

Stress testing, then again, is applied to examine how the system behaves beyond normal or peak load conditions load testing definition and the means it responds when returning to regular masses. A load check could be done with end-to-end IT systems or smaller elements like database servers or firewalls. It measures the pace or capacity of the system or part via transaction response time.

Benefits of Load Testing

Functional Testingfunctional Testing

This article will help you perceive totally different https://www.globalcloudteam.com/ approaches to Software testing like – Functional Tes… You can repeat the method until the system is provided to handle goals that you just recognized in the first step. Some of k6’s largest benefits are its code-based scripting and the reality that it caters to the developer experience.

What Are The Benefits And Drawbacks Of Load Testing?

Benefits of Load Testing

While you’ll want to proceed to write your personal exams, testing automation will get you up and running almost instantly. This attribute shows how fast the pages of your app are exhibited to users. If they’re too huge, customers will leave your app since they don’t like to attend. You can arrange a Service Level Agreement (SLA) with the exact numbers or just monitor them regularly and keep them low.

Reasons Why Load Testing Is Necessary

As application efficiency and reliability will increase, customers will encounter fewer issues and could have an overall smoother expertise utilizing your product. Focusing on an enhanced consumer experience helps build strong buyer relationships, which underscores enterprise success. With so many different load testing instruments obtainable, figuring out which is best for you is hard. You know you need to guarantee your software program remains responsive and steady when confronted with high site visitors, however need to figure out which device is best. In this submit I’ll assist make your choice simple, sharing my private experiences using dozens of various load testing tools with numerous projects, with my picks of the best load testing instruments.

Best Load Testing Software Shortlist

Poor performing sites and purposes can have a unfavorable impact and even a few seconds of downtime can significantly influence a company’s backside line. The common price of downtime is $5,600 per minute, in accordance with a examine by Gartner. The estimated cost of downtime can vary anyplace from $100,000 per hour to over $540,000 per hour depending on the enterprise. They had an outage that was brought on by not with the power to deal with the surge in traffic which additionally lead to lost gross sales and a tarnished customer expertise. Incidents and poor application performance are the monetary grim reapers and can be poisonous to your customer belief and loyalty. At Box UK we now have a powerful group of bespoke software program consultants with more than two decades of bespoke software development and software program testing expertise.

Benefits of Load Testing

The Importance Of Normal Load Testing:

Benefits of Load Testing

Bugs in your software can have a big monetary impact in the type of cyberattacks, knowledge breaches, and financial theft which we have seen enhance over the years. By load testing, you’re in a position to detect your issues earlier on and resolve them so that you’re not releasing poor performing sites and functions. Load testing is a vital practice that ensures a system performs efficiently under typical and peak hundreds, safeguarding against potential failures and enhancing person experience. Ideally, nevertheless, load checks shall be completed on an isolated web site which has no other users, so as to most efficiently control the surroundings and information acquired. In this text, we covered the important details, objectives, and advantages of efficiency testing and load testing so you could easily perceive and differentiate between these two software program testing phrases. Load testing for net functions essential for creating the ideal person expertise (UX), and growing the quality of the ultimate product.

Organizational Change Administration (ocm): A Complete Information

A browser-based load testing script, as an example, might embrace directions to navigate to an internet page, click on a button, and enter textual content into a kind. Teams that load test their APIs can improve load instances and overall performance. They can also cut back the danger of failures and assist lower costs by avoiding outages and operating extra efficiently. A number of tools are designed with API load testing in thoughts, including BlazeMeter, Grafana k6, JMeter, Postman, and Taurus, just to call a number of.

TRAY improved their POS system with Gatling Enterprise, achieving 90% quicker response instances and supporting 20,000 customers, enhancing efficiency and scalability. Before you start with the software program testing plan, create a take a look at plan that resonates with the testing necessities and make sure that it emphasizes the test results you aim for. Focusing on test plans permits developers to comply with through with the essential checks that give the precise outcomes. Consider end-users carefully in each step you want to create practical check eventualities. Also, you should incorporate variability into the load testing cases, as unpredictability at all times guidelines when contemplating real end-users.

And if you’re working presents or deals, you must be ready for the visitors it’ll entice, else the individuals will name it false sales, and the site will be remembered because the rip-off. Unsatisfied customers keep in mind the horrible experience and sometimes ignore the site in future. ServerGuy provides scalable website hosting, and we’ll enhance the sources rapidly. But there are parts on the location which are independent of hosting, and webmaster must know at what site visitors they’ll break. To use the site yourself, and to make use of the positioning from the attitude of the a thousand users are totally various things.

How an adtech company used Gatling Enterprise to enhance performance infrastructure. How an AI firm used Gatling Enterprise to enhance performance infrastructure. Make positive your utility doesn’t crash when everyone seems to be attempting to attach on the identical time.

With the assistance of load testing, we will optimize databases and written code to reduce the time it takes to course of requests while minimizing the probability of memory leaks and system crashes. At the identical time, prospects are extra sensitive about person experience than they had been ever before. Because clients have numerous choices, they only use net apps and websites that supply them one of the best expertise and outcomes. According to at least one supply, even a one-second delay in response time can decrease consumer satisfaction by 16%.

  • For this optimization course of, it is advisable to utilize heatmap software or a session replay tool.
  • You could even say that load testing and performance testing act as an extension of your customer support and your total design.
  • These developments highlight the business’s transfer in path of more intelligent, versatile, and user-focused testing options.
  • But that’s not often the case today, as improvement and operations turn out to be increasingly aligned in faster, more iterative software growth cycles.
  • It could be a request for knowledge files, images, XML documents, net pages, documents, articles, or other needed sources.

This software is usually utilized when a software program improvement project nears completion. Both load and stress testing fall beneath the category of efficiency testing. Load testing determines how your website or utility behaves during regular and peak load conditions. It ensures that the operate you’re testing can handle the load that it was designed to handle. Stress testing determines how your website or utility behaves beyond regular and peak situations by overloading your website or application until it breaks or crashes.

With the assistance of specialised load testing, a simulated demand is positioned in your internet applications to verify in the occasion that they stand up to the stress. The load testing software evaluates the capability of the web utility through the transaction response occasions. If the app takes prolonged response times and exhibits instability, it implies that your app has reached its highest working capability, and you must address it asap. Load testing tools are necessary for evaluating the effectiveness, reliability, capability, speed, and scalability of web functions with hardware, community, and person software. Through specialized testing software program, load testing places a simulated “load” or demand on your internet software to ensure it remains secure during operation. During a load check, testing software program will measure the capacity of your web application by way of transaction response times.